Possible Causes of Water Damage
Water damage in Dehesa can stem from a variety of unexpected issues. One common cause is seasonal heavy rains that overwhelm drainage systems, leading to water seeping into basements, crawl spaces, and flooring. Additionally, recent storms or flooding events can cause significant water intrusion if your property’s waterproofing isn’t up to date.
Another frequent cause is plumbing failures or leaks within your home. Broken pipes, faulty appliances, or neglected maintenance can result in hidden leaks that slowly cause structural damage. Over time, these leaks can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and compromised building integrity if not detected and addressed promptly.

Frequently Asked Questions
What signs indicate water damage in my home?
Common sign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, musty odors, warped flooring, or visible mold growth. If you notice any of these, it’s crucial to get a professional inspection immediately.

Will I need mold removal after water damage?
Mold often develops within 24-48 hours in moist environments. If water damage is significant, mold remediation may be necessary to ensure your home is safe and healthy. We handle mold removal as part of our comprehensive restoration services.

How can I prevent future water damage?
Regular maintenance, proper grading around your property, and timely repairs of plumbing issues can help. Our team can also advise on waterproofing strategies and install moisture barriers to protect your home.
